lh-l4v/proof/crefine/ARM
Gerwin Klein 314158480a
proof: update to Isabelle2023 mapsto syntax
Signed-off-by: Gerwin Klein <gerwin.klein@proofcraft.systems>
2023-10-06 14:41:41 +11:00
..
ADT_C.thy lib+spec+proof+autocorres: consistent Nondet filename prefix 2023-08-09 12:07:06 +10:00
ArchMove_C.thy arm+arm-hyp machine+ainvs+refine+crefine: physBase abstraction 2023-03-29 11:05:25 +11:00
Arch_C.thy crefine: update for no_name_eta 2023-07-05 17:04:50 +10:00
BuildRefineCache_C.thy licenses: convert license tags to SPDX 2020-03-13 14:38:24 +08:00
CACHE.ML licenses: convert license tags to SPDX 2020-03-13 14:38:24 +08:00
CLevityCatch.thy crefine: simp rules for true and false 2023-04-18 13:23:42 +10:00
CSpaceAcc_C.thy crefine: split fastpath, rearrange Refine-based theory imports 2022-05-13 20:02:57 +10:00
CSpace_All.thy crefine: update for new ccorres cong rules 2023-06-30 10:14:57 +10:00
CSpace_C.thy proof: update for changes to nondet monad 2023-10-05 11:24:05 +11:00
CSpace_RAB_C.thy crefine: change misleading proof step in CSpace_RAB_C 2023-09-15 06:10:04 +10:00
Cache.thy licenses: convert license tags to SPDX 2020-03-13 14:38:24 +08:00
Ctac_lemmas_C.thy lib+refine+crefine: disambiguate corres_pre 2023-06-15 10:46:39 +10:00
Delete_C.thy proof: update for changes to nondet monad 2023-10-05 11:24:05 +11:00
DetWP.thy arm crefine: Isabelle2020 update 2020-10-27 15:52:31 +10:00
Detype_C.thy proof: update for changes to nondet monad 2023-10-05 11:24:05 +11:00
Fastpath_C.thy crefine: update for new ccorres cong rules 2023-06-30 10:14:57 +10:00
Fastpath_Defs.thy crefine: split fastpath, rearrange Refine-based theory imports 2022-05-13 20:02:57 +10:00
Fastpath_Equiv.thy proof: update for changes to nondet monad 2023-10-05 11:24:05 +11:00
Finalise_C.thy crefine: update for no_name_eta 2023-07-05 17:04:50 +10:00
Init_C.thy licenses: convert license tags to SPDX 2020-03-13 14:38:24 +08:00
Interrupt_C.thy crefine: update for new ccorres cong rules 2023-06-30 10:14:57 +10:00
Invoke_C.thy proof: update for changes to nondet monad 2023-10-05 11:24:05 +11:00
IpcCancel_C.thy proof: update to Isabelle2023 mapsto syntax 2023-10-06 14:41:41 +11:00
Ipc_C.thy proof: update to Isabelle2023 mapsto syntax 2023-10-06 14:41:41 +11:00
IsolatedThreadAction.thy lib+spec+proof+autocorres: consistent Nondet filename prefix 2023-08-09 12:07:06 +10:00
Machine_C.thy crefine: update for new ccorres cong rules 2023-06-30 10:14:57 +10:00
PSpace_C.thy proof: update to Isabelle2023 mapsto syntax 2023-10-06 14:41:41 +11:00
Recycle_C.thy proof: update to Isabelle2023 mapsto syntax 2023-10-06 14:41:41 +11:00
Refine_C.thy proof: update for changes to nondet monad 2023-10-05 11:24:05 +11:00
Refine_nondet_C.thy licenses: convert license tags to SPDX 2020-03-13 14:38:24 +08:00
Retype_C.thy proof: update to Isabelle2023 mapsto syntax 2023-10-06 14:41:41 +11:00
SR_lemmas_C.thy proof: update to Isabelle2023 mapsto syntax 2023-10-06 14:41:41 +11:00
Schedule_C.thy proof: update to Isabelle2023 mapsto syntax 2023-10-06 14:41:41 +11:00
StateRelation_C.thy crefine: make proofs independent of number of domains 2021-12-22 23:50:22 +11:00
StoreWord_C.thy isabelle2021-1: remove no_take_bit 2022-03-29 08:38:25 +11:00
SyscallArgs_C.thy proof: update for changes to nondet monad 2023-10-05 11:24:05 +11:00
Syscall_C.thy proof+autocorres: update for select_wp and alternative_wp 2023-08-09 16:42:01 +10:00
TcbAcc_C.thy proof: update to Isabelle2023 mapsto syntax 2023-10-06 14:41:41 +11:00
TcbQueue_C.thy proof: update to Isabelle2023 mapsto syntax 2023-10-06 14:41:41 +11:00
Tcb_C.thy proof: update to Isabelle2023 mapsto syntax 2023-10-06 14:41:41 +11:00
VSpace_C.thy proof: update for changes to nondet monad 2023-10-05 11:24:05 +11:00
Wellformed_C.thy crefine: simp rules for true and false 2023-04-18 13:23:42 +10:00